  • Patent number: 8024263
    Abstract: Various embodiments of the present invention provide systems and methods for automatically compensating an individual's credit risk score for macroeconomic data. In particular, various embodiments provide systems and methods to determine a macroeconomic risk score. In addition, various embodiments provide systems and methods to determine an adjusted credit risk score for an individual based on the individual's credit risk score and a macroeconomic risk score that serves as a scale adjuster to keep overall delinquency and/or loss rates in line as economic factors change.
    Type: Grant
    Filed: January 19, 2010
    Date of Patent: September 20, 2011
    Assignee: Equifax, Inc.
    Inventors: Lisa Zarikian, John Zippe, Natalia Micheloud
